It's a long season, but my first major bet is Minnesota -6.5 over Syracuse. The line has moved to -7 at most places.

Syracuse has a new coach, new system, and barely enough players to fill their roster after new head coach Doug Marrone dismissed 16 players from last year's team. Additionally, they are starting basketball player Greg Paulus at QB, who hasn't taken a snap in live action in four years.

I think there's good value with Minnesota, who lost a lot of public support with five consecutive losses to end the 2008 season. They have superior talent in this matchup, and I think they'll get the cover.
